I ordered the 24,000 btu split ductless with inverter... Check the box carefully, because my unit came in mis-boxed and I had to send it back... Klimaire customer service was pretty good about calling me back and did the swap but I did have to wait for them to receive the mis-boxed indoor unit and inspect it before they sent a new one (took about 3 weeks)... After that, on to the install; I am a do it yourselfer, and was able to do the install myself (although the instructions could be written better), took me around 30 hours, a lot of that was checking and double checking, once you charge the system it is to late to make any changes... The only problem I had with the install was forming the huge copper gas line, it does not like to bend without kinking, be careful and invest in a tube bender..The install came out looking good.. Now for performance, its been running a few weeks now and it is wonderful... This thing really "puts out", I installed it in a 2000sq ft house and it will run you out with heat or cool... The gas unit I was using took at least an hour to get the place cool or warm.. The Klimaire unit takes 10 to 15 minutes at 90 degreees and then it shuts down to low speed... I think I may have purchased to large a unit but at least it wont have to struggle... Runs quiet inside and out, This thing is computerized and could come with a little more detailed instructions, besides that I can't say enough good about how well it performs... My unit is 16 seer, and I have not received an elctric bill yet, but it has to be cheaper than gas... TY

I am soooo happy with my purchase. The system is very quiet and is able to keep 2 top floors (3 bedrooms, bathroom, and a loft) very cool. We are using a blanket at night, and it is 90 degrees outside!
We were quoted almost 4K to install a system to cool the third and fourth (loft near the roof) of a pretty large house. The main system was not doing a good job of cooling higher floors in the hot months. After considering the options and reading helpful reviews on Klimaire, we decided to go with this little-known brand. It was very scary, but the product works like a charm. We did have to buy a tube flaring tool (as suggested by one of the reviewers) and freon tubes as the ones that came with the system were too short and too flimsy ($200). My husband, who is pretty handy, was able to install the system with few issues. I imagine someone less construction-savvy would need extra time, but it is definitely doable. We called an A/C guy to vacuum out the pipes and to put more freon (the system comes pre-loaded for a 25ft run, but for a longer run, you need to add more freon). This was also around $200. To sum up, we paid $1,700 (system, delivery, extra tubes, extra freon) for an awesome system. $1,700 is WAAAAAAAAAAYYY better than $4,000.

I ordered the Klimaire 24000. I installed the unit (instructions are terrible) and after some difficulty (problems with the power cables and the copper tubes bend like cardboard), it finally turned on and the fan began running, and air was coming out, and the thermostat was set to 76, so I let it run for an hour, but the air is still not blowing cold...I contacted the manufacture for help. But no response from them yet. It came with an "installation kit" - but my neighbor told me that the "installation kit" (just some wires and copper tube) doesn't have everything I need to install it. So I guess I need some other equipment to install this thing: vacuum pump, freon, evacuation equipment, etc... to get this thing working. I'm going to hire a professional A/C guy tomorrow but my neighbor said it would have been much cheaper to just have the A/C guy come and install his own unit. edit: AC guy installed it in about 2 hours, cost me $950 for installation. Runs great now, but not a DIY job IMO. |
